Srinagar, October 22: The Counter-Intelligence Kashmir (CIK) conducted searches in six districts of Kashmir on Tuesday morning and claimed to have busted a recruitment module of Terrorists.
Official source said that CIK raided cross multiple locations in six districts of Jammu and Kashmir, including Srinagar, Ganderbal, Bandipora, Kulgam, Budgam, Anantnag, and Pulwama on Tuesday morning.
He said the operation led to the busting of a recruitment module run by a newly floated terrorist group, ‘Tehreek Labaik Ya Muslim’ (TLM), an offshoot of the Lashkar-e-Taiba (LeT).
The group, headed by a Pakistani terrorist handler known as Baba Hamas, is believed to be involved in recruiting youth for terrorist activities. The details of the operation are still emerging, with more information expected to follow as investigations progress
